Last weekend we saw the rise of another new event in the self-development calendar here in the UK. The venue was the Millennium Gloucester hotel in Kensington and the event was the "Event of Champions" and boy have they set the bar high. With a line up of speakers who not only gave awesome content but did so without any hard sell tactics. Yes there were other programs you could buy but only if you wanted to and that is the key difference I need to mention here. It truly was a soft sale and one which we need to see more of in the industry. 

The line up included Sharon and Michael Lechter, Paul and Tracy Smolinski, Isaura Gonzalez, Angela Totman, Darshana Ubl, Kevin Byrne and the organiser's Camilita and Andrew Nuttall. It was evident that they are were really genuine, humble and open hearted people that were there to serve, teach and inspire those that attended. 

You may be familiar with Sharon Lechter as she co wrote 14 rich dad books including Rich Dad Poor Dad and spearheaded the Rich dad brand to the success it has seen all over the globe. After a short spell advising the US government on issues of financial literacy she is now working alongside the Napoleon Hill foundation and writing more award winning books including the latest "Think & Grow Rich for Women". A spin on the original masterpiece, "Think & Grow Rich" which you could say kicked off what is now such a big global industry. 

If you ever get the opportunity to  hear her and Michael speak then you must take that opportunity as they genuinely are a power couple in an industry that has grown from a single seed to what it is now.
